When I was a senior in high school, I received a hardcover copy of Oh, the Places You’ll Go by Dr. Seuss. It’s a classic, and one that I think many graduates receive. However, in all the years of reading this book, I haven’t read any quite like mine. Why, you ask? It’s simple. My copy of the book has Bible verses that correspond to the story handwritten on every page to create a Biblical version of Oh, the Places You’ll Go.
My gift was from Steve and Anita Mueller. Years ago, they were members at our church in San Antonio. I remember going over to their house during late church, so we could play while my Pastor Dad preached and my organist Mom played for another service. Eventually, the Muellers moved away but we kept in touch enough that Mom and Dad wanted me to send them a graduation announcement. When I received this book from them, I was touched to see Anita’s beautiful calligraphy on every page of this story – from the inside cover to the very end.

I changed and adapted some of the verses from what were originally in my book, but each Bible verse compliments the story perfectly. Most of the Bible verses are in English Standard Version (ESV) with one or two in New International Version (NIV) when the wording fits better. You could certainly use a different version, if you prefer.

I typed a list of all the verses, as well as the beginning words for each page. There is generally one Bible verse for each open set of two pages. Does that make sense? You can write the verse on either of the pages. I think it looks nicest when the verses are incorporated into the pictures, as I showed in some of the above images.
Download the verses below and then purchase a copy of Oh, the Places You’ll Go by Dr. Seuss. You can use a brand new hardcover book (this is the one I use), or add the verses to a copy you already own.
I recommend you use an acid-free pen like this one, much like you would use for scrapbooking. These acid-free pens are the ones I use, and they are quite reasonably priced too. This ensures your Bible verses will not fade on the pages. Anita created my book in a simple calligraphy. All the above pictures are of books that I have created. As you can see, I just use a simple (and neat) manuscript handwriting.
